The vast majority of Christie’s most famous works— Murder on the Orient Express , Death on the Nile , The ABC Murders , and And Then There Were None —are still under copyright protection in most of the world. While the exact year of expiration varies (often 70 years after the author's death in the UK and EU, meaning copyrights expire roughly in 2046, or 95 years after publication in the US), these works are legally protected.
